Esher coach Schmid labels Plymouth game 'make-or-break'

Mike Schmid
Schmid joined Esher in 2005

Esher head coach Mike Schmid believes their match against Plymouth Albion on Saturday will be one of the games that defines their season.

Esher currently sit eighth in the Championship table, one place above their visitors to Molesey Road.

Schmid told BBC Surrey: "It's one of those make-or-break games that you have throughout the season.

"If we're aspiring to reach our goal of the top eight Plymouth are a team we need to be beating home and away."

He added: "It is a very important piece of the puzzle to finishing in the top eight.

"We need to come out with the passion and commitment we showed at home against London Welsh."

Schmid thinks it will be a close contest given their corresponding positions in the table.

"Plymouth will be hungry because they're going to target the game as one they need to win if they are to survive in this league," he said.

"It will be a tight, highly-contested game."
